Genuine MerCruiser GM Flywheel Bell Housing - Casting Number: 44186-C
A genuine MerCruiser aluminium flywheel and transmission bell housing for GM-based inboard marine engines using a Borg Warner transmission arrangement.
The housing bolts to the rear of the engine block, encloses the flywheel and coupling and supports the transmission connection. Casting 44186-C cross-references with several MerCruiser flywheel-housing assemblies used across GM inline-six, V6 and V8 inboard engines.

🔌 Function
The bell housing encloses the flywheel and coupling and maintains alignment between the engine crankshaft and transmission input shaft.
⚠️ Common Signs of Failure
- Cracks around engine or transmission mounting points
- Corrosion around the lower housing
- Input-shaft or bearing alignment problems
- Stripped mounting threads
- Damage caused by a failed coupling or loose flywheel hardware
